Found a couple new bugs this morning involving the riften house .
I had just completed Waking Nightmare before going to bed last night . I fast traveled to Honeyside and put the Skull of Corruption on the weapon rack right inside the door of the room with the mannequins . This morning I loaded my game , and not only was the Skull missing , but the mannequin to the right of the door was standing directly in front of the weapon rack . The weapon was not in its inventory , which , oddly was still activated in the mannequins original position .
After reloading a previous file to get the Skull back , I once again went to Honeyside , stopping in Ivarstead on the way to steal some dreams with it . When I got to Riften , I killed the chickens in my backyard just to try out the Skull .
Iona did not take that very well . She attacked me instantly once I stepped inside the house .
After reloading my file once again , I did some experimenting . I've noticed a bunch of glitches where you can rob people through walls , so I though maybe I accidentally hit Iona when I was using the Skull . First I checked to make sure she was standing at the fire , then ran outside and flamed the side of the house with Firebolt . Went back inside , she's " happy to see you my thane " .
Okay , maybe its just the Skull then , so back outside I went , aimed the Skull at the side of the house , went back inside , still happy to see me .
Well maybe she's just oddly attached to the stupid chickens I thought . Back outside to kill the chickens I went . Went back inside , and was met with an axe to the face .
I tried this with both the Skull and a regular sword , Iona flips out regardless of what you kill her chickens with . Calm does not work on her , but going outside and waiting 3 days does .
